The role of metal compensators
Metal compensators are an important pipeline compensation element, and their main functions include:
Compensation for displacement: used to compensate for the mutual displacement of the connection ends of pipelines, machines and equipment.
Absorb vibration: reduce installation stress and absorb vibration generated when the pump is running.
Damping and silencing: play a damping and silencing role when conveying gas and liquid media (such as hot water, steam, crude oil, etc.).
Application scenarios
Iron and steel industry: application in large blast furnaces, hot blast furnaces and other equipment to compensate for pipeline displacement and reduce installation stress.
Pumps and valves: as pump hoses, compensate for the thermal expansion of pipelines and reduce the thrust of thermal expansion on pumps.
Tank inlet and outlet pipelines: compensate for displacement, absorb axial displacement caused by thermal expansion of pipelines and lateral displacement caused by sinking of tank foundations.
Connection between equipment: compensate for thermal expansion of pipelines between equipment, make installation more convenient, and change the stress condition of equipment.
Common types
Bend pipe compensator: uses the elastic deformation ability of the shape for compensation. The advantages are good strength and long life. The disadvantages are large space occupation and high steel consumption.
Bellows compensator: It can expand and contract along the axis of the pipeline, and also allows a small amount of bending, which is used for axial length compensation.
Sleeve compensator: It consists of inner and outer sleeves that can make axial relative movement.
Each has its own characteristics
Bend pipe compensator: It is widely used in various steam pipes and long pipes.
Bellows compensator: The advantages are saving space, saving materials, facilitating standardization and mass production, and the disadvantage is a short life.
Sleeve compensator: It is suitable for pipes with low temperature and pressure and short length.
Application in the steel industry
In the steel industry, metal compensators are widely used in large blast furnaces, hot blast furnaces and other equipment, especially in pressure supply and exhaust pipe systems, cooling pipe systems, air supply pipes, oxygen supply pipes, cooling water pipes, etc., which can not only compensate for the displacement of the pipe, but also reduce the generation of installation stress.
Application in pumps and valves
As a pump hose, the metal compensator can compensate for the thermal expansion of the pipe, reduce the thrust of the thermal expansion on the pump, or absorb the vibration generated when the pump is running, thereby improving the working efficiency of the pump and extending its service life.
Application of inlet and outlet pipes of storage tanks
Installed in the inlet and outlet pipes of storage tanks, metal compensators can not only compensate for displacement, but also absorb axial displacement caused by thermal expansion of pipelines, and compensate for lateral displacement caused by sinking of tank foundations, which can not only prevent damage to pipelines and tank walls, but also have a certain anti-seismic effect.
Application of connections between equipment
The connection between equipment can compensate for the thermal expansion of pipelines between equipment, making installation more convenient, changing the stress condition of equipment, and making installation easier.
